How do you write centuries in an essay?

How do you write centuries in an essay? Write years and decades in numeral form. Something might take place in 2005 or in the 1990s (decades do not use an apostrophe before the “s”). Centuries can be spelled out (“fifteenth century”) or written in numeral form (“18th century”). Does Twentieth Century need a hyphen? For […]

What is an example of an internal conflict?

What is an example of an internal conflict? With internal conflicts, you might feel a clash between competing desires. For example, an alcoholic may struggle not to reach for the bottle of bourbon. That person knows they need to stop drinking, but the desire to drink is very strong, leading to an intense internal struggle. […]
